DESCRIPTION:
Translate written materials from English to Spanish and vice versa. Translate spoken language for district meetings. Assist with testing of limited English proficient (LEP) students and with collecting data on LEP students for state and federal reports.
SALARY:
Classified Grade U, starting at $28.62 per hour, depending on recent relevant experience. 8 hours per day, Monday through Friday, 11 month / 232 day work schedule, paid over 12 months. Position eligible for benefits.
D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
Translate written material from English to Spanish and vice versa. Assist with interpretations for district meetings, including but not limited to expulsion hearings, IEP meetings, school events, conferences and parent meetings. Perform other duties as assigned.
QUALIFICATIONS
High school diploma or equivalent, plus college-level coursework in translation. Specialized courses in basic computer skills and word processing Must occasionally lift and/or move up to 10 pounds. Must be able to pass a Colorado and Federal Bureau of Investigation background check.
REQUIRED EXPERIENCE
2 to 4 years of experience in translation of written documents from English to Spanish. Bilingual in Spanish and English. Excellent grammar and spelling in Spanish and English. Good typing skills (45 words per minute). Ability to work with staff and parents. Operating knowledge of and experience with computers, copiers, and word processing and desk top publishing software.
